Electrotechnical Certification Scheme (ECS): A Comprehensive Guide
The Electrotechnical Certification Scheme (ECS) provides a recognized and valuable method for demonstrating competence within the electrical industry . It's a required requirement for anyone undertaking electrical work in the UK, ensuring wellbeing and adherence with regulations. The scheme isn't merely a qualification ; it's a progressive structure with various levels, allowing individuals to build their skills and move forward in their careers.
- ECS Card Levels: These range from Entry Level, suitable for those new to the trade, to Overseas Qualified Persons seeking verification of their experience.
- Types of ECS Cards: Covering a broad selection of click here electrical disciplines, including electricians , inspectors , and planners .
- Maintaining ECS Card Validity: Regular updates are crucial to maintain your card's validity, often involving regular assessments and training.
